Ignore video of alleged voters register in pick-up truck – EC

The Electoral Commission has reacted to the circulating video showing a purported Voters Register for Ahafo Ano 1 and 2 being transported in a white pickup truck, urging the public to disregard the footage.

In a press release dated December 4, 2024, the EC clarified that the register depicted in the video is not theirs, emphasising that their official registers are black and white, not coloured as shown in the video.

“The Voters Register shown in the video is not that of the EC. The Commission’s registers are black and white and not coloured as shown in the video,” said Samuel Tettey, Deputy Chairman of the EC’s Operations.

The Commission also noted that it is standard practice for the EC to provide the Final Voters Register to political parties, who in turn print copies for their agents.

Furthermore, the EC highlighted that the white pickup truck in the video does not belong to the Commission.

The EC condemned the video as an attempt to sow suspicion and undermine public trust in the electoral process. “It is calculated to create suspicion and mistrust for the Commission and its work,” the release read.

The Commission called on the police to investigate the matter, with the registration number of the pickup truck visible in the video potentially aiding their enquiries.
